Sara Oates
Vice President, Finance & Administration and Chief Financial Officer of WWF Canada
In her current role, Sara is responsible for finance, human resources, information technology, administration and operations. Prior to joining WWF-Canada, she worked for a Big Four accounting firm where she led its not-for-profit practice in Toronto. She is a chartered accountant, qualified in both England and Canada. During her career in public accounting, Sara worked with public companies and owner-managed businesses before specializing in the not-for-profit field in 2003. In this role, she was fortunate to work with a variety of organizations in the sector: from large international fundraisers to small start-up charities and membership organizations. Sara and her husband Andy have five children. Conservation and wildlife have always been close to her heart and never more so when seeing the importance of nature and the animal kingdom to her children. She and her family are active community volunteers. She is currently a member of the Audit and Administration Committee of the United Way Toronto and was the treasurer of a local children’s mental health agency and women’s shelter for nine years.

Nancy E. Carter
Chief Financial Officer of CANARIE
Nancy joined CANARIE in 1997 as a financial analyst and has filled the role of Chief Financial Officer since April 2007. In her role as CFO, Nancy is responsible for the overall accountability of the organization, which includes the administration of CANARIE’s funding. She assumes all of CANARIE’s human resources, IT management, and Facilities responsibilities; additionally she liaises with counsel on legal issues. Nancy has a passion for life-long learning. While fulfilling her functions as CFO at CANARIE, Nancy undertook a law degree at the University of Ottawa, earning her J.D. in 2012. She is presently contemplating her next learning opportunity. Nancy, a native Montrealer, raised her two children in Ottawa, while volunteering for many community organizations, including Scouts, Girl Guides and a Tall Ship Sail Training Program. She is an avid runner and frequently participates in races in the Capital region. Nancy is keenly interested in supporting cancer research and volunteers in a number of fund-raising events. She sits on the Boards of Directors for ISOC Canada Chapter, and a condominium corporation.

Noel Castillo
Chief Financial Officer of World Wide Hearing Foundation International
Noel is responsible for World Wide Hearing’s banking, accounting, cash flow management and handling external audits. He holds a B.Econ. from Universidad Panamerica and a master’s degree in finance from Universitat de Barcelona. In December 2014, Noel passed the CFA (Chartered Financial Analyst) level I exam. His previous experience includes working as a Latin America treasury analyst for PepsiCo Mexico (where he received the 2010 Sabritas award for capturing $3.2M MXN in NOPBT savings), as well as working in trustee services for Banamex-Citigroup. Prior to joining World Wide Hearing, Noel was an active volunteer at several non-profit organizations in Montreal.
